Understanding the Basics
Before diving headfirst into this bulking journey, comprehend what’s really going on. Your weight is determined by the calorie equation—calories in versus calories out. But it’s more nuanced than crunching numbers while munching on doughnuts.
1. Decoding Your Metabolism
- Your basal metabolic rate (BMR) is your body’s energy expenditure at rest. Know it, love it, but don’t worship it. This is the baseline for any weight changes.
- To gain weight, you need to be in a caloric surplus. Start slow, adding about 250-500 calories per day to your diet. This isn’t an all-you-can-eat buffet ticket. Choose those calories wisely.
2. The Power of Macro-Nutrients
- Protein: It’s not just for muscle heads. Aim for about 1 to 1.5 grams of protein per pound of body weight. Think chicken, tofu, and for the daring, a protein-packed smoothie.
- Carbohydrates: They’re your energy powerhouses. Choose complex carbs like oats and sweet potatoes over that bucket of ice cream calling your name.
- Fats: Embrace healthy fats like avocados and nuts. Remember, not all fats are equal and your love handles can tell the tale.
Strategies for Sustainable Weight-Gain
Now that we’ve established the core principles, let’s dive into strategies. Be prepared to experiment because what’s gospel truth for one might be utter non-sense for another.
1. Plan Your Meals
Going in blind? Rookie mistake. Pre-plan meals to ensure you’re hitting the right macro and micronutrients consistently. Otherwise, you’ll end up munching on pretzels at 3 A.M. Too familiar?
2. Exercise with Intent
Muscle weighs more than fat, and that’s the kind of weight you want. Focus on strength training exercises. Squats, deadlifts, and bench presses should be your new best friends. Cardio? Keep it moderate to keep your gains, not delete them.
3. Consistency Over Perfection
This journey doesn’t demand perfection, just improvement. Some days, it’s okay if your last set is lifting the remote instead of a dumbbell. The key is showing up, day after day.
The Overlooked Factors
Avoid other people’s ‘weight-gain secrets’. Here are the uncommon yet impactful elements that can derail your progress:
- Sleep: Your muscles repair and grow during sleep. Late-night Netflix can wait. Aim for 7-9 hours.
- Stress: It can turn your body into a calorie-burning extra-terrestrial. Manage it through meditation or a simple stroll.
- Hydration: Water doesn’t contain calories, but it’s crucial for digestion and nutrient absorption. Drink up!
